P L Spencer smashes OSS record with 1:51.3 Gold win
P L Spencer set the fastest mile by a male sophomore trotter in Ontario Sires Stakes (OSS) history, winning the lone C$140,000 Leg 2 Gold event on Monday (June 23) at Woodbine Mohawk Park in 1:51.3. The previous record of 1:52 was set by Mister Herbie while winning his OSS Super Final in 2011 at Woodbine Racetrack.
